THE HIRED CANDIDATE WILL BE RESPONSIBLE FOR THE FOLLOWING
+ Conducts technical evaluations of environmental reviews submitted for compliance with National Environmental Program Act (NEPA) and other federal and state regulatory requirements.
+ Supports Disaster Recovery reconstruction efforts focusing on the processing environmental reports.
+ Proficiently documents and tracks status of numerous concurrent projects.
+ Works with multiple internal agency programs and the grant managers of those programs.
+ Consults with local, state, and federal offices, including tribal councils, as needed, to ensure environmental reviews meet all compliance standards and required time frames.
+ Provides technical assistance to local governments and their consultants in the employee’s assigned area of expertise.
+ Works with grant recipients to resolve deficiencies in the environmental review process.
+ Participates in the development and implementation of training workshops and webinars for local governments and their consultants.
+ Participates in conferences, workshops, seminars, training sessions and similar activities relevant to the program and environmental reviews.
+ Performs other duties as assigned.
